DESCRIPTION:
Microsoft eXecution Containers, or MXC, is a sandboxed code execution system for running untrusted code across Windows, Linux, and macOS. It is designed for model outputs, plugins, tools, and other code that needs controlled execution boundaries. The project provides a unified JSON configuration schema and a TypeScript SDK while supporting multiple containment backends. Its backends include process containers, Windows Sandbox, LXC, Bubblewrap, Seatbelt, microVM-based options, Hyperlight, IsolationSession, and WSL-related containment. MXC focuses on policy-driven isolation for filesystems, networking, process execution, and runtime behavior. It is especially useful for AI tool platforms, plugin ecosystems, agent runtimes, and developer products that need safer execution of generated or third-party code.
Features
- Cross-platform sandboxed execution
- JSON-based security configuration
- TypeScript SDK support
- Multiple containment backends
- Filesystem and network policy controls
- Untrusted code execution workflows
Programming Language
Rust
